Fullscreen Problem

The other day I put Sims 4 into Windowed mode so that I could multitask with it. However, this morning I put it back into Fullscreen mode, but the game is only running in the centre of the screen (there are two black spaces either side of the game). How can I sort this out?

P.S. I haven't messed with any settings as I don't want to make it worse.

  • When you go to your desktop and right click it you'll probably see 'screen resolution' when you click that a screen will come up.
    When you look in there you'll see the resolution of your screen. Remember that. 
    Open Sims 4 go to the option menu. And choose for the resolution, the resolution your remembered or what comes as close. 
    Then save and see if that works.
